N-ε-formyl-l-lysine, also known as N(6)-Formyl-L-lysine (F-Lys), is an analogue of L-lysine used as a reference material in the detection of glycated lysine molecules generated by ribose, lactose and fructose Maillard reactions. N-ε-formyl-l-lysine is an altered version of the natural amino acid lysine. By replacing the carboxyl group with a formyl group, N-ε-formyl-l-lysine becomes a more stable compound. It holds significant value for researchers in the fields of biochemistry, and molecular biology, enabling them to delve into protein structure and function, as well as explore biochemical pathways and metabolic processes.
